Transaction 2ec95c6d4bfe1e6571de319e7176c6c832003b84320bd4f181ee61ede3762a54
1 Input
1 Output
-
2ec95c6d4bfe1e6571de319e7176c6c832003b84320bd4f181ee61ede3762a54:0
- value
- 107288615
- script pubkey
- OP_0 OP_PUSHBYTES_20 6ee2128d16e050ddd7b9b3b3eed8ca86ae7ca043
- address
- bc1qdm3p9rgkupgdm4aekwe7akx2s6h8egzrz9sdmf